Definify.com
Definition 2025
polymenorrhea
polymenorrhea
English
Alternative forms
- polymenorrhoea
- polymenorrhœa (obsolete)
Noun
polymenorrhea
- (medicine) Menstrual cycles with intervals of 21 days or fewer.
Translations
menstrual cycles with intervals of 21 days or fewer
|